Documentation ¶
Index ¶
- func DataSourceDevice() *schema.Resource
- func DataSourceHub() *schema.Resource
- func DataSourceIotDeviceR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func DataSourceIotHubR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func NewAPIWithRegionAndID(m interface{}, id string) (*iot.API, scw.Region, string, error)
- func ResourceDevice() *schema.Resource
- func ResourceHub() *schema.Resource
- func ResourceIotDeviceCreate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otDeviceDelete(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otDeviceR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otDeviceUpdate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otHubCreate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otHubDelete(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otHubR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otHubUpdate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otNetworkCreate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otNetworkDelete(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otNetworkR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otRouteCreate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otRouteDelete(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ceIotRouteR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
- func ResourceNetwork() *schema.Resource
- func ResourceRoute() *schema.Resource
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func DataSourceDevice ¶
func DataSourceHub ¶
func DataSourceIotDeviceRead ¶
func DataSourceIotDeviceR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func DataSourceIotHubRead ¶
func DataSourceIotHubR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func NewAPIWithRegionAndID ¶
func ResourceDevice ¶
func ResourceHub ¶
func ResourceIotDeviceCreate ¶
func ResourceIotDeviceCreate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otDeviceDelete ¶
func ResourceIotDeviceDelete(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otDeviceRead ¶
func ResourceIotDeviceR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otDeviceUpdate ¶
func ResourceIotDeviceUpdate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otHubCreate ¶
func ResourceIotHubCreate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otHubDelete ¶
func ResourceIotHubDelete(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otHubRead ¶
func ResourceIotHubR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otHubUpdate ¶
func ResourceIotHubUpdate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otNetworkCreate ¶
func ResourceIotNetworkCreate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otNetworkDelete ¶
func ResourceIotNetworkDelete(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otNetworkRead ¶
func ResourceIotNetworkR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otRouteCreate ¶
func ResourceIotRouteCreate(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otRouteDelete ¶
func ResourceIotRouteDelete(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ceIotRouteRead ¶
func ResourceIotRouteRead(ctx context.Context, d *schema.ResourceData, m interface{}) diag.Diagnostics
func ResourceNetwork ¶
func ResourceRoute ¶
Types ¶
This section is empty.
Source Files ¶
Click to show internal directories.
Click to hide internal directories.